... Read moreThe fitness journey is unique for everyone, especially for mothers returning to their pre-pregnancy shape. It's essential to embrace the ups and downs of this process. Many women struggle with motivation after childbirth, but finding enjoyment in workouts is key. Consider exploring various fitness activities to discover what truly excites you. If traditional exercises feel tedious, try dance classes, hiking, or group workouts, which can make fitness fun and social. Remember, it's about consistency and progress, not perfection.
